About

Beth Plale is a leading researcher in data-intensive computing, scientific data management, and cyberinfrastructure. Her work bridges the gap between high-performance computing and large-scale data analysis, with a focus on streaming data systems and digital preservation. In her highly cited 2003 paper on the dQUOB system, she pioneered dynamic querying of streaming data, addressing a critical challenge in parallel and distributed computations for applications like scientific visualization and performance monitoring. With over 64 citations, this foundational work established her as a key figure in data stream processing. Plale’s major contributions extend to the development of the iRODS data management system and leadership in the DataNet Federation Consortium, which has shaped how scientific communities manage, share, and preserve massive datasets. Her impact is reflected in over 5,000 total citations and numerous awards, including an NSF CAREER award. Plale’s research continues to influence fields from environmental science to digital libraries, making her a pivotal figure in building the infrastructure for data-driven discovery.
